In today’s super visual, always-on society, we are confronted with countless decisions before we even eat breakfast —what clothes to wear, what food to eat and how to present ourselves online and offline. It’s no wonder, then, that decision fatigue is seeping even into the most enjoyable parts of our lives like getting dressed. When your brain is swirling with errands, emails and existential crises, the last thing you need is to expend precious energy on an head-to-toe look.
Which is where statement jewelry comes in as a surprisingly effective style treatment.
Statement pieces like chunky necklaces, sculptural earrings, dramatic rings do more than adorn an outfit. They simplify it. Even a simple black tee and jeans suddenly becomes an outfit with a statement accessory. Despite covering with several pieces or overthinking combinations, a single focal piece brings balance, polish, and intention to even the most basic outfit.
This isn’t just about fashion, its smart styling with just a small effort.
With demanding schedules that range from juggling careers and parenting to creative side hustles, women are flocking to accessories that do the work for them. For impact without the mental load, bold jewelry has become the go-to styling trick. Takes the guesswork out of overstyling but adds a touch of visual appeal and personal style.
